lib/tocer/parsers/header.rb in tocer-3.1.1 vs lib/tocer/parsers/header.rb in tocer-3.2.0

- old
+ new

@@ -2,19 +2,17 @@ module Tocer module Parsers # Represents a Markdown header. class Header - def self.punctuation - "#" - end + PUNCTUATION = "#" def initialize markdown @markdown = markdown end def prefix - String markdown[/#{self.class.punctuation}{1,}/] + String markdown[/#{PUNCTUATION}{1,}/] end def content markdown[prefix.length + 1, markdown.length].strip end